Wild About Cooking: Spectacular Fudge (Ages 8-12)
Class experience
In this yummy class, students will learn how to make a batch of fudge using a microwave oven! This class will be a combination of PowerPoint, demonstration, and discussion. Students can participate along as the the teacher leads them through the steps of the recipe. In addition to learning a new recipe, students will gain confidence and experience in their own kitchen.
